]> review.fuel-infra Code Review - openstack-build/neutron-build.git/commit
Configure agents using neutron.common.config.init (formerly .parse)
authorIhar Hrachyshka <ihrachys@redhat.com>
Tue, 3 Jun 2014 10:39:17 +0000 (12:39 +0200)
committerIhar Hrachyshka <ihrachys@redhat.com>
Tue, 17 Jun 2014 19:56:24 +0000 (21:56 +0200)
commitc0db9c23e307a000af5e8fed6960ccd55c0e3a38
treebe4073baeeccfd63d947fb6284b95440c2827740
parent5c3b67a025d6bcbc247584d4523d48cc14a8d59d
Configure agents using neutron.common.config.init (formerly .parse)

After oslo.messaging port is done, we'll need to initialize RPC layer
from all RPC agents. We'll put initialization into init() function, so
the first step for migration is to make agents use it.

The function is renamed to be explicit about the fact that we don't just
parse configuration by calling it, but also do other common
initializations, like setting RPC layer.

blueprint oslo-messaging

Change-Id: I71c62f270ac7a1ff1426a3f49a32133b65580e35
29 files changed:
neutron/agent/dhcp_agent.py
neutron/agent/l3_agent.py
neutron/agent/metadata/agent.py
neutron/cmd/sanity_check.py
neutron/cmd/usage_audit.py
neutron/common/config.py
neutron/plugins/bigswitch/agent/restproxy_agent.py
neutron/plugins/hyperv/agent/hyperv_neutron_agent.py
neutron/plugins/ibm/agent/sdnve_neutron_agent.py
neutron/plugins/linuxbridge/agent/linuxbridge_neutron_agent.py
neutron/plugins/mlnx/agent/eswitch_neutron_agent.py
neutron/plugins/nec/agent/nec_neutron_agent.py
neutron/plugins/oneconvergence/agent/nvsd_neutron_agent.py
neutron/plugins/openvswitch/agent/ovs_neutron_agent.py
neutron/plugins/ryu/agent/ryu_neutron_agent.py
neutron/plugins/vmware/check_nsx_config.py
neutron/server/__init__.py
neutron/services/firewall/agents/varmour/varmour_router.py
neutron/services/loadbalancer/agent/agent.py
neutron/services/metering/agents/metering_agent.py
neutron/tests/base.py
neutron/tests/unit/bigswitch/test_restproxy_agent.py
neutron/tests/unit/hyperv/test_hyperv_neutron_agent.py
neutron/tests/unit/ml2/drivers/cisco/apic/test_cisco_apic_common.py
neutron/tests/unit/nec/test_nec_agent.py
neutron/tests/unit/oneconvergence/test_nvsd_agent.py
neutron/tests/unit/ryu/test_ryu_agent.py
neutron/tests/unit/test_debug_commands.py
neutron/tests/unit/test_dhcp_agent.py